Postdoctoral positions on NANOPHOTONICS (CSIC, Spain)

Two postdoctoral positions in nanophotonics are open at the Spanish Scientific Research Council (CSIC) in Madrid (Spain) to study theoretical aspects of optical manipulation and spatio-temporal control of light on the nanometer and femtosecond scales.

 

Candidates with a PhD in a relevant area of Physics or Engineering are invited to apply. Experience with plasmonics and quantum optics is desirable. The work will be performed at the Nanophotonics group in the Institute of Optics under the supervision of Dr. Javier García de Abajo ( http://nanophotonics.csic.es).

 

The positions are for 1+1 years starting immediately with a salary of 36,000 ? pa. A curriculum vitae and three references should be sent to  jga(at)io.cfmac.csic.es. Applications will be processed on a rolling basis until the positions are filled. Informal enquires should be addressed to Dr. Javier García de Abajo at  jga(at)io.cfmac.csic.es.

Brief Description of the Project

Our group has recently contributed to demonstrate the control of light on the subwavelength domain by means of ultrashort laser pulses that are tailored in time at will and that interact with strategically patterned nanostructures [1]. The successful candidate will apply and extend our theoretical methods to study the evolution of light in complex nanostructures in order to better understand the details of the noted control and to explore new schemes of light manipulation.

 

[1] M. Aeschlimann, M. Bauer, D. Bayer, T. Brixner, F. J. García de Abajo, W. Pfeiffer, M. Rohmer, C. Spindler, and F. Steeb, Adaptive subwavelength control of nano-optical fields, Nature 446, 301-304 (2007).
